The roots of Thin Lizzy can be traced to late 1969 when two former members of Van Morrison's band Them, keyboardist Eric Wrixon and guitarist Eric Bell, approached bassist Phil Lynott and drummer Brian Downey about forming a band. Thin Lizzy were formed in December 1969, with four members joining from two bands: guitarist Eric Bell and keyboardist Eric Wrixon from Them, and bassist and vocalist Phil Lynott and drummer Brian Downey from Orphanage. Philip Parris Lynott (/ ˈ l aɪ n ɒ t /, LIE-not; 20 August 1949 - 4 January 1986) was an Irish singer, musician, and songwriter.His most commercially successful group was Thin Lizzy, of which he was a founding member, the principal songwriter, lead vocalist and bassist.He was known for his distinctive plectrum-based style on the bass, and for his imaginative lyrical contributions .
